Sweet Balsamic Glazed Chicken

Recipe information

  • Total Time

    30 minutes

  • Yield

    4 Servings

Ingredients

4 boneless, skinless chicken breasts
1/4 cup balsamic vinegar
3 tablespoons honey
2 tablespoons soy sauce
2 garlic cloves, minced

Preparation

  1. Step 1

    1. Preheat oven to 350°F.

    Step 2

    2. In a 9x13 glass baking dish, whisk together the balsamic vinegar, honey, soy sauce, and minced garlic.

    Step 3

    3. Place the chicken breasts on top of the mixture and turn to coat.

    Step 4

    4. Bake, uncovered, for 30–40 minutes, depending on the size of the chicken breasts, until cooked through. Baste the chicken with the sauce half way through cooking.

  2. Do Ahead

    Step 5

    The chicken can be marinated up to 8 hours.
